Police have issued an appeal to identify two individuals after a car was stolen from an address in Birmingham.

Dashcam footage from inside the stolen Toyota Rav4 shows two people driving from the scene on Ashbourne Road at 02:14 BST on 17 May.

A male driver is wearing a hooded jacket, with a second suspect's face covered sat in the passenger seat.

West Midlands Police said the car was abandoned a short time after it was stolen and is asking anyone with information to come forward.
